«  A very vintage sound! »

Published on 12/26/13 at 19:09
_This Guitar was made in Japan in 1983

_The Bridge is a "Hard Rocker Ibanez"

_This Is a maple neck

_ The neck 21 frets.

_The Configuration is very simple 1 volume knob and 1 tone. The microphone is an Ibanez V2, probably one of the best vintage microphone, this is a cooperation between Ibanez and DiMarzio if my memory's correct.

UTILIZATION

_The Handle is very nice (This is a one piece maple neck, the button is painted)

_The Guitar is very well balanced but quite heavy.
